I’m wowed-I’m honestly speechless while I try and write this review. Celia Aaron always does a magnificent job of spoiling her readers, but this is an indulgence of epic proportions. This series has been an absolute wild ride, one that’s not even comparable to anything I’ve ever read before- I can’t even begin to describe how much you need this series in your life!
The Church picks up right where book 2 left off-and my heart broke all over again. I knew what I hoped to happen for book three, but this surpassed everything I could ever imagine. I don’t want to give away any spoilers, but I do have to applaud the amount we got in Noah’s point of view. (I’ll be over here hoping for some kind of novel for him because I love the poor guy so much) ADAM, my dear, dear Adam. He had some pretty big plans himself, but a lot of this book is him being the voice of reason for all these people that were hurt by his father. He feels he’s going to lose Emily, because quite frankly they’re pretty doomed because just about everything that could go wrong between them does.
I loved that he had this huge will to stay alive, and it was pretty much all for Emily. She herself had so much tenacity, and I loved how savage she became.
This book is pretty graphic, and I loved every second of it. It’s not overdone, it’s sick and twisted but written in such a sophisticated way. Now that this series is finished I can absolutely say with finality that this is the best series of 2018. Drop what you’re doing immediately and start the Cloister series today!
